Spacetime Defects: Torsion Loops

Spacetimes with everywhere vanishing curvature tensor, but with tor-sion different from zero only on world sheets that represent closed loops in ordinary space are presented, also defects along open curves with end points at infinity are studied. The case of defects along timelike loops is also considered and the geodesics in these spaces are briefly discussed.

Wormholes in spacetime with torsion

Analytical wormhole solutions in U4 theory are presented. It is also discussed whether the introduction of extremely short range repulsive forces, related to the spin angular momentum of matter, could be the “carrier” of exoticity that threads the wormhole throat.
